Problem
The luminance of display elements in display devices decreases over time, leading to a short lifetime, necessitating improvements to suppress this decrease and extend the lifespan.
Innovation Solution
A display element with a function layer containing a phenylamine-based compound and a compound with a siloxane skeleton, which can be formed as a co-evaporation film, is used to suppress luminance decrease and extend the lifetime by preventing moisture penetration and improving adhesion and humidity resistance.

If a display element uses conventional sealing material, then the device can be manufactured, but the luminance decreases over time and lifetime is short
Solution Approach 1:
The patent uses a composite function layer containing both a phenylamine-based compound and a siloxane compound, combining the moisture barrier properties of siloxane with the charge transport capabilities of phenylamine to simultaneously protect against environmental degradation and maintain electrical function, thereby extending lifetime while preserving luminance
Solution Approach 2:
The function layer acts as an intermediary between the cathode and the sealing material, providing both adhesion and moisture barrier functions. This intermediate layer prevents moisture penetration to the cathode while maintaining electrical contact, solving the contradiction between sealing effectiveness and electrical performance
2Reliability
If the function layer uses materials with good adhesion, then lifetime is extended, but moisture penetration may occur
Solution Approach 1:
The function layer combines siloxane compound (providing moisture barrier properties) with phenylamine-based compound (providing adhesion and charge transport), creating a composite material that simultaneously achieves both good adhesion and moisture resistance without compromising either function
